SECTION B - THEORY QUESTIONS

PAPER CODE : 2511230010

Long Answer Question 15 MARKS

  1. Define malnutrition. 2 marks
  2. How will you assess the quality of a protein? 3 marks

  4. Name the nutritional programme currently available in India. 2 marks
  5. Discuss any one of them in detail. 8 marks

Clinical Case Scenario based Structured Question 15 MARKS

A 40 years old male was admitted in a medical college hospital with history of high grade fever for last 07 days associated with severe body ache, joints pain, retro-orbital pain & gastrointestinal symptoms. On examination patient was febrile (102° F) with rashes on face, neck & chest. Purpuric spots were seen on palate and oral mucosa.

  1. What is the most probable diagnosis of the case and why? 3 marks

  3. How will you manage this case? 4 marks
  4. What preventive & control measures will you take at family & community level to control the situation? 8 marks

Short Note Question (Approx 500 Words) 5 x 6 = 30 MARKS

  1. What is acculturation? Enumerate and discuss the cultural factors in health and disease.
  2. Current strategy of Filaria survey & control in India.

  4. Enumerate major causes of blindness in India. Outline the strategies adopted for control blindness under National Programme.
  5. Define Health education. Describe the various approaches and applications of health education.
  6. Enlist the waterborne diseases. Write down the principles of chlorination of drinking water. Define break point chlorination.

Short Answer Questions (Within 100 Words) 5 x 4 = 20 MARKS

  1. Enlist the diseases transmitted by fleas & discuss 'Blocked flea'.

  3. Discuss in brief the clinical features, diagnosis & management of Leprosy.
  4. Discuss the importance of genetic counselling in preventing the genetic disorders.
  5. Discuss in brief 'Sanitary Awakening' in public health.
  6. Enlist and interpret the various types of Growth charts used in India.
